walkers are urged to respect the mountain as the number of visitors soars. and britain s paralympians prepare for the start of competition tomorrow, hoping to beat their medal haul from rio five years ago. welcome to bbc news. the defence secretary has warned there are hours, not weeks, left to airlift people out of afghanistan. diplomatic pressure is building to try to extend the august the 31st deadline forforeign troops to leave. but the taliban, now in charge of course in kabul, appear to be ruling out any delay to the withdrawal. the ministry of defence says british forces have already airlifted out more than 6,000 people. the focus now, it says, is on a further 1,800 uk nationals and more than 2,200 afghans. the government conceded again today that some who are eligible to come to the uk will be left behind. 0urfirst report comes from our afghanistan correspondent secunder kermani who is in kabul. it s crowded, filthy and baking hot. but desperate afghans keep coming
